Personalized Learning Experience

One of the most significant benefits of one-on-one tutoring for science students is the personalized learning experience it provides. Unlike a typical classroom setting, individual tutoring sessions are tailored to meet the specific needs and learning pace of the student. This customized approach allows for a more profound understanding of complex scientific concepts and helps the student build confidence in their abilities.

With personalized attention, tutors can identify and focus on areas where the student might be struggling. This means that the learning process is not only more efficient but also more effective. The student can spend more time on challenging topics and move quickly through material they already understand.

Improved Academic Performance

One-on-one tutoring can lead to marked improvements in academic performance for science students. With targeted instruction and practice, students often see better grades and a deeper comprehension of the subject matter. Tutors can provide additional resources and practice problems that align with the student's curriculum, helping them prepare for exams and assignments more thoroughly.

Moreover, the immediate feedback received during tutoring sessions helps students correct mistakes on the spot, reinforcing learning and preventing the formation of bad habits. This continuous cycle of assessment and correction is instrumental in boosting academic achievement.

Enhanced Problem-Solving Skills

Science subjects often require strong problem-solving skills. One-on-one tutoring helps students develop these skills by encouraging them to think critically and logically through scientific problems. Tutors can introduce new strategies and methods to approach difficult questions, fostering an environment where students learn to tackle challenges independently.

By engaging in this type of learning, students not only improve their problem-solving abilities but also gain a greater appreciation for the scientific method. This skill set is invaluable, not just for exams, but for future academic and career pursuits as well.

Increased Motivation and Interest

Individualized attention in a one-on-one tutoring setting can also enhance a student's motivation and interest in science. When a student feels supported and understood, they are more likely to engage with the material actively. Tutors can introduce real-world applications of scientific principles, making learning more relevant and exciting.

This increased motivation often translates into greater participation in classroom activities and a willingness to explore science topics outside of the tutoring sessions. As interest grows, so does the student's ability to retain information and succeed academically.

Flexible Learning Environment

Another advantage of one-on-one tutoring is the flexibility it offers in terms of scheduling and learning environment. Students can arrange sessions at times that suit their personal schedules, ensuring they are in the best mental state for learning. Additionally, tutoring can take place in various settings, whether at home, in a library, or online, providing comfort and convenience.

This adaptability ensures that students have control over their learning journey, allowing them to balance their educational needs with other commitments effectively.

Strong Tutor-Student Relationships

The relationship built between a tutor and a student during one-on-one sessions is another significant benefit. This connection fosters a supportive environment where students feel comfortable asking questions and expressing difficulties. A strong rapport can lead to increased trust and openness, making the learning process more enjoyable and less stressful.

When students feel understood and supported by their tutors, they are more likely to approach their studies with enthusiasm and determination. This positive relationship can have lasting effects on the student's educational experience and attitude towards learning.
